With students from over 18 different countries, Kents Hill School is truly an international community! While international students are completely integrated into the life of the community, additional support systems and programs are in place for all international students as needed, including:

International Student Directors
  • The International Program has two directors:  Matthew Crane '90 who works primarily with the parents, and Anne Richardson who works primarily with the students.  They work closely with the student ambassadors, teachers and advisors to ensure a smooth transition to the United States, to provide host families as needed, and to ensure excellent experience at Kents Hill School.   Questions?  Email the Directors

Student Ambassador Program

  • Returning U.S. and international students provide support for new international students as they make the transition to the United States.
  • Special International Student Orientation Program in the fall.
  • Ongoing programs throughout the years including theme dinners (German night, Japanese night), Current Affairs club and world headline updates every day.
International Student Club
  • Hosts a gourmet International Dinner, cooked by the international students, for the entire school twice a year.
  • Hosts a variety of dinner, cultural and shopping trips for international students throughout the year.
  • Holds an International Festival for the entire school.
  • Hosts an occasional international film series.
Host Families
  • When needed, local Kents Hill families are delighted to serve as host families for international students during long weekends and vacations. 
Transportation & Immigration
  • Transportation to and from four international airports (Boston, Bangor, Portland and Manchester) is provided on designated travel days, as well as to and from local bus and train stations.
  • The Admissions Office has a trained specialist in immigration affairs, including visas and I-20's.

ESL Program
  • For students needing additional support in English acquisition, Kents Hill offers a comprehensive, three-level ESL program.
TOEFL Testing
  • Kents Hill School registers all students (including international students) for SAT I and II tests and the ACT tests. All tests are either administered onsite or transportation to and from the test site is provided.
  • Kents Hill School registers all international students for the TOEFL test.  All tests are either administered onsite or transportation to and from the test site is provided.

College Counseling

  • The College Counseling program provides a comprehensive counseling program for international students, including working extensively with foreign universities, financial aid and funding counseling and college visit planning.
